--- NOTE --- Tolerances for IGUS bearing with orange should be good but i'm not done testing different materials.
I'm experimenting with the IGUS RJMP-01-08/RJ4JP-01-08 linear bearing as a hopup for the rather noisy and bad quality (at least mine was)LM8UU there was shipped with the BigBoxes.
This unfortunately means remixing the carriages for the x- and y-axis, since the current clamps will make the short IGUS bearings kink and bind up.
I'm pretty much done with the x-axis carriages, but i still have to do the y-axis carriages, while the z-axis should be plug and play.
Notes on the design and the chosen way of fixing the IGUS bearing: I have decided to use the recesses for fixing o-rings and from there it is just a press fit into the carriages. This way everything should be nice and centered and in theory it should also be a little sound dampening.
